Best time to go to Bischofshofen

The best time to visit Bischofshofen can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Bischofshofen fal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with moderate rain. The coolest average temperature in Bischofshofen falls in January,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January25.5°F (-3.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ighAverage
February27.7°F (-2.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March34.3°F (1.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
April42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
May49.8°F (9.9°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
June58.5°F (14.7°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July61.3°F (16.3°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High
August60.6°F (15.9°C)Moderate R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October45.5°F (7.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
November36.9°F (2.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
December28.2°F (-2.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ately HighSlightly High

How can I get around Bischofshofen?

If you'd like to explore more of the area, take a train from Bischofshofen Station, Mitterberghütten Station or Pöham Station. If you want to venture out around the area, you may want a rental car in Bischofshofen for your journey.

What's the seasonal weather in Bischofshofen?

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-2°C. The snowiest months in Bischofshofen are December, January, November and February, with each month seeing an average of 13 cm of snowfall.
